MWC: Microsoft Unveils The Lumia 640 and Lumia 640 XL

Smartphones Mar 2,2015 0

Today at Mobile World Congress 2015, Microsoft introduced Lumia 640 and Lumia 640 XL, two new smartphones. Both phones are upgradeable to Windows 10 and offer a choice of screen sizes and camera capabilities, along with Microsoft services.

The phones pack 1 GB of memory onboard and Qualcomm Snapdragon processors featuring quad-core CPUs running at 1.2GHz. They have 5 inches and 5.7-inches high-definition (HD) displays (Lumia 640 and Lumia 640 XL, respectively), along with long-lasting batteries - 2500 mAh for Lumia 640 and 3000 mAh for Lumia 640 XL.

Users can capture photos even in low light with the 8MP camera on Lumia 640 or 13MP ZEISS optics on Lumia 640 XL. Both feature LED flash, a front-facing camera for Skype video calling, and Lumia Camera software right out of the box.

The phones run the latest version of Windows Phone 8.1 and the Lumia Denim update, complete with one-swipe Action Center, Word Flow and Live Folders. People can also upgrade Lumia 640 and 640 XL to Windows 10 when it becomes available later this year.

The devices support LTE connectivity, including the dual-SIM models. In addition, all dual-SIM models will feature Smart Dual SIM to help ensure users never miss a call.

Lumia 640 and Lumia 640 XL owners will be able to access new Windows 10 features through the Windows Insider Program, as well as upgrade to Windows 10 later this year. Key features and improvements of Windows 10 include new universal apps such as Office, Mail and Calendar, and Photos; Internet Protocol-based messaging from Skype and others integrated directly into the messaging experience; an entirely new browsing experience with the new Project Spartan browser; and extended integration of the Cortana personal assistant.

Lumia 640 and Lumia 640 XL also come with a one-year subscription to Office 365 Personal, which includes the latest Office applications (Word, Excel, PowerPoint, Outlook and OneNote) on the Lumia as well as on one PC or Mac and one tablet, plus 1TB of OneDrive storage, and 60 free minutes of Skype Unlimited Worldwide calling per month.

Lumia 640 XL will begin rolling out globally in March and will be available in matte cyan, orange and black, as well as both matte and glossy white. Lumia 640 will be available starting in April and will be available in glossy cyan, orange and white, as well as matte black.

Both Lumia 640 and Lumia 640 XL will be available in single-SIM and dual-SIM LTE and dual-SIM 3G variants. Lumia 640 XL will also be available as a single-SIM 3G variant.

Lumia 640 is estimated to be around 139 euros for the 3G model and 159 euros for the LTE model, before taxes and subsidies. Lumia 640 XL will be around 189 euros for 3G and 219 euros for LTE, before taxes and subsidies.

Partnership with AT&T

Microsoft also announced at the Mobile World Conference in Barcelona
a partnership with AT&T on the AT&T Mobile Office Suite: a cloud-based, mobile collaboration solution for small-to-medium sized business (SME) customers, exclusively from AT&T and Microsoft in the US.

Fully integrated and with predictable monthly costs, the AT&T Mobile Office Suite offers access to voice calls, email, calendars, instant messaging, HD video conferencing, desktop sharing, file sharing, and more.
